Job Description

Job Description

We are building a performance-driven health brand with strong retail presence and are looking for someone to lead our influencer and community strategy. This role will focus on building a scalable network of creators, athletes, and brand advocates to drive awareness, content, and retail demand.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Identify, recruit, and manage influencers and brand ambassadors
  • Coordinate product seeding and ongoing relationships
  • Generate and manage user-generated content (UGC)
  • Brief influencers in line with campaign messaging
  • Work closely with the content and marketing team to turn UGC into high-performing content
  • Collaborate with our activations team to capture real-world content
  • A growing network of active creators
  • Consistent flow of authentic content
  • Strong link between influencer activity and retail demand
  • This is a growth-focused role with significant opportunity to build and scale a core marketing channel.
